Manchester United team news vs Valencia: Mourinho provides update
Manager Jose Mourinho provides Manchester United team news vs Valencia, as he attempts to bring the club’s season back on track.
Manchester United are enduring a difficult season in the Premier League, as they find themselves at 10th position with only 10 points from seven matches. The club lost 3-1 to West Ham in the weekend, after a controversial week which saw Mourinho and Pogba arguing in the training session.
Jose Mourinho’s side has lost three matches in the Premier League this season, and were knocked out in their opening fixture of the Carabao Cup by the lower-league side, Derby County.
The manager, however, insisted that he believes in his players and the team will do its best when they take on Valencia.
The club’s midfielder, Nemanja Matic, also echoed the sentiments of the supporters as he spoke to media for the pre-match conference.
In the press conference, Jose Mourinho stated that the players have worked hard after the defeat. “I see different reactions, but sometimes what you see is different from the inside. You see some people on the outside look like they haven’t lost a game, but in training they are working hard,” said Mourinho.

“The reason why we don’t win matches is the same as why we win matches. It’s down to everybody. The performance on the pitch is down to many factors.”
Mourinho also provided an update on the team for the match against Valencia.
Also read: Nemanja Matic speaks on Jose Mourinho in the press conference
“Apart from Marcos Rojo, now we have Ander Herrera, Ashley Young and Jesse Lingard out. I prefer the doctor to speak, but they are not in [the right] conditions,” said Jose to MUTV.

“It’s a big week. Everyone wants to play [in the] Champions League, not everyone can do it. So we are here and we have the chance to play a big match. So, big match, big week.”
Manchester United registered a thumping 3-0 victory in their first round of the group stage of the Champions League against Young Boys. Jose Mourinho’s side will face Juventus in the third game-week, which would see the return of the club’s former player, Cristiano Ronaldo.
